Boiler Water Level Control.
Modern high pressure, high performance water tube
boilers present a considerable number of problems with regard to the control of
water level. The drums are relatively small in size and water capacity but have
high outputs, whilst the reaction of the steam and water in the drum to changes
in steam demand and hence drum pressure, are complex. A sudden increase in
steam demand reduces the steam pressure in the drum, and to drop the temper-
ature of the water to a saturation temperature matching the new pressure, some
